My Profile
Active Members
TodayLast 7 Days
more...
Awards & Gifts
Online Exams
Fresher Jobs
Our fresher job section is exclusively for fresh graduates! Find jobs for freshers in major Indian
cities including Bangalore, Chennai, Hyderabad, Pune or Kochi
Resources
Find educational articles, blogs, discussion threads and other resources.
Colleges
Find details about any college in India or search for courses.
|
Download Model question papers & previous years question papers
|
Posted By: cdteja Member Level: Silver Posted Date: 25 Nov 2007
|
2006 Jawaharlal Nehru Technological University jntu Question paper
|
|
|
Code No: RR220503 Set No. 1 II B.Tech II Semester Regular Examinations, Apr/May 2006 OPERATING SYSTEMS AND SYSTEMS PROGRAMMING (Computer Science & Engineering) Time: 3 hours Max Marks: 80 Answer any FIVE Questions All Questions carry equal marks ? ? ? ? ? 1. (a) Distinguish the on-line and off-line operating system concepts. [8] (b) Distinguish the buffering and spooling concepts. [8] 2. With Gantt-chart illustration, compare the CPU scheduling in non-preemptive SJF from preemptive counterpart. [16] 3. (a) List the specification means of concurrent programs. [2] (b) Write about any one in detail with illustrative examples, giving advantages and disadvantages. [14] 4. (a) What are the different methods for managing deadlocks? [6] (b) Explain how deadlocks are prevented. [10] 5. (a) Explain the logical memory concept used in paging. [6] (b) With a neat hardware diagram, explain the paging concept. [10] 6. (a) Explain the problem of Compaction. Mention a means for its elimination. (b) What are the various options for accommodating a file in free segments using Contiguous disk file-allocation method. [8+8] 7. What is meant by assembling? Explain the various elements of assembly language programming through a simple assembly program. [16] 8. (a) Explain the terms- macro and macro processor. (b) List and brief the advanced macro features. [8+8] ? ? ? ? ? 1 of 1 campusexpress.co.in Code No: RR220503 Set No. 2 II B.Tech II Semester Regular Examinations, Apr/May 2006 OPERATING SYSTEMS AND SYSTEMS PROGRAMMING (Computer Science & Engineering) Time: 3 hours Max Marks: 80 Answer any FIVE Questions All Questions carry equal marks ? ? ? ? ? 1. (a) Explain how the developments in hardware and software have engendered the concept of OS. [8] (b) What is the significance of OS in a computer. [8] 2. (a) Explain the various types of CPU schedulers. [6] (b) Describe the process management in UNIX SVR 4. [10] 3. (a) Distinguish a counting semaphore from a binary semaphore. [6] (b) Write about their implementations. [10] 4. (a) State and brief the conditions for a deadlock formation. [8+8] (b) Write and trace the Safety module (of Bankers’ Algorithm) 5. Write about paging, a memory management scheme, giving example, hardware diagram, and page table implementation. [16] 6. (a) What are the different free-space management schemes? State their merits and demerits. (b) Write the merits and demerits (ONLY) of the various disk-file allocation meth- ods. [8+8] 7. Considering a simple assembly language program, explain the process of single-pass assembling. [16] 8. (a) Explain the concept of Loading. [6] (b) Brief the concept of Linking [6] (c) Write about relocation briefly. [4] ? ? ? ? ? 1 of 1 campusexpress.co.in Code No: RR220503 Set No. 3 II B.Tech II Semester Regular Examinations, Apr/May 2006 OPERATING SYSTEMS AND SYSTEMS PROGRAMMING (Computer Science & Engineering) Time: 3 hours Max Marks: 80 Answer any FIVE Questions All Questions carry equal marks ? ? ? ? ? 1. (a) State the components of a computing system. [2] (b) Justify the naming of operating system as control program [4] (c) List the various mechanisms in the evolution of operating system, giving only the merits and demerits of each. [8] 2. (a) With a neat sketch, explain the process control block. [6] (b) Write about the preemptive SJF CPU scheduling algorithm giving merits and demerits. [10] 3. Compare and contrast the concurrency specification constructs- fork-join and con- current statement, with examples. [16] 4. (a) Write the Bankers' algorithm. [10] (b) Illustrate the above algorithm by taking a typical snapshot of a system. [6] 5. Write about a combined memory management scheme-segmented paging- giving an example, and hardware diagram. [16] 6. (a) Write about free-space management techniques. [10] (b) Discuss the suitability of a free-space management technique for a particular disk-file allocation method. [6] 7. What is meant by assembling? Explain the various elements of assembly language programming through a simple assembly program. [16] 8. Explain the design of a macro processor in detail giving format of data structures used. [16] ? ? ? ? ? 1 of 1 campusexpress.co.in Code No: RR220503 Set No. 4 II B.Tech II Semester Regular Examinations, Apr/May 2006 OPERATING SYSTEMS AND SYSTEMS PROGRAMMING (Computer Science & Engineering) Time: 3 hours Max Marks: 80 Answer any FIVE Questions All Questions carry equal marks ? ? ? ? ? 1. (a) State the components of a computing system. [2] (b) Justify the naming of operating system as control program [4] (c) List the various mechanisms in the evolution of operating system, giving only the merits and demerits of each. [8] 2. (a) State the criteria for evaluation of CPU scheduling algorithms. (b) Compare and contrast multi-queue CPU scheduling algorithms (with and without feedback). [12+4] 3. (a) Explain the root-cause for CSP (Critical Section Problem). [4] (b) Write about the hardware solution with suitable example. [12] 4. (a) What is a deadlock? [6] (b) State and compare the various deadlock handling methods. [6] (c) What is a resource allocation graph? [4] 5. (a) Compare the memory management approaches in UNIX and Solaris. [10] (b) What is meant by Relocation? [6] 6. (a) Write about free-space management techniques. [10] (b) Discuss the suitability of a free-space management technique for a particular disk-file allocation method. [6] 7. What is meant by assembling? Explain the various elements of assembly language programming through a simple assembly program. [16] 8. (a) What is meant by a macro and macro processor? (b) Distinguish the terminology: Macro definition, Macro call, Macro expansion. [8+8] ? ? ? ? ? 1 of 1 campusexpress.co.in
Return to question paper search
|
|
|
Submit Previous Years University Question Papers and make money from adsense revenue sharing program
Are you preparing for a university examination? Download model question papers
and practise before you write the exam.
|
Watch TV Channels
|